Output e50ec149cb923848db74c62cf6ebe8ba7f4e866430e56de94ffad3159fa09ed2:0

value
1302053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cadbc0d5ac2fd9c08e059ef9463316fbdfedfb1e OP_EQUAL
address
3LBdg1ypsJJWr8MV4qwsd68rYpTVgzA7ez
transaction
e50ec149cb923848db74c62cf6ebe8ba7f4e866430e56de94ffad3159fa09ed2
confirmations
55114
spent
true